Abstract
The invention discloses a kind of core roller transporter for cloth inspecting machine, it is characterized in that and includes that bracing frame, core roller conveying trough, rolling frame and core roller collect frame, described core roller conveying trough is located between bracing frame and rolling frame, described core roller is collected frame and is located at the side of rolling frame core roller conveying trough dorsad, support frame as described above is provided with the first rotating shaft, described first rotating shaft connects the first transmission power source, it is provided with the first driving lever in described first rotating shaft, the core roller being erected on bracing frame can be dialled and drop down onto in core roller conveying trough by described first driving lever, and is sent at rolling frame by core roller;Being provided with the second rotating shaft on described rolling frame, described second rotating shaft connects has the second transmission power source, described second rotating shaft to be provided with the second driving lever, and the core roller being erected on rolling frame can be dialled and drop down onto in core roller collection frame by described second driving lever.It is an object of the invention to realize effectively unloading of core roller is taken, transmits and collected, the working procedure reduced a staff, to increase production efficiency.

Detailed description of the invention
By Fig. 1 to Fig. 4, the present invention is further described for the core roller transporter of cloth inspecting machine.
A kind of core roller transporter for cloth inspecting machine, receives including bracing frame 1, core roller conveying trough 4, rolling frame 6 and core roller
Collection frame 7, bracing frame 1 is arranged in pairs, and the end face of bracing frame 1 is provided with roller, for placing for core roller, and rotates, described core roller
Conveying trough 4 is located between bracing frame 1 and rolling frame 6, and described core roller is collected frame 7 and is located at the one of rolling frame 6 core roller conveying trough 4 dorsad
Side.Support frame as described above 1 is provided with the first rotating shaft 2, and described first rotating shaft 2 connects has the first transmission power source, to drive the first rotating shaft 2 turns
Dynamic.Being spirally connected in described first rotating shaft 2 or be plugged with the first driving lever 3, the first driving lever 3 is arranged in a mutually vertical manner with the first rotating shaft 2, when
When first rotating shaft 2 rotates, driving the first driving lever 3 to rotate, the first driving lever 3, during rotating, strikes and is erected at bracing frame 1
On core roller so that core roller depart from bracing frame 1, drop down onto in core roller conveying trough 4, and core roller be sent at rolling frame 6;With
Being provided with the second rotating shaft 9 on the described rolling frame 6 of reason, described second rotating shaft 9 connects the second transmission power source, described second rotating shaft 9
Being provided with the second driving lever 10, the core roller being erected on rolling frame 6 can be dialled and drop down onto in core roller collection frame 7 by described second driving lever 10.
Further, also include that cloth inspection table i.e. cloth inspecting machine 5, described core roller conveying trough 4 are located at the lower section of cloth inspection table, are i.e. arranged
Between the leg of cloth inspecting machine 5.
Further, described core roller conveying trough 4 includes that inlet side 41 and caudal 42, described imported car laminating bracing frame 1 set
Putting, described caudal 42 extends at rolling frame 6, and the height of described inlet side 41 is higher than the height of caudal 42.
Further, described first driving lever 3 and the second driving lever 10 are provided with two, respectively along the first rotating shaft 2 and second
Rotating shaft 9 axially arranged.
Further, the bottom of described core roller collection frame 7 is provided with roller.
Further, described core roller is collected and is provided with positioning and guiding bar 8 between frame 7 and rolling frame 6, and this orientation guide post is arranged
Having two, described positioning and guiding bar 8 is provided with the first bayonet socket 81 and the second bayonet socket 82, and the first bayonet socket 81 and the second bayonet socket 82 all have
Two pieces of fixture block compositions, and lay respectively at the end positions of positioning and guiding bar 8, described first bayonet socket 81 and the second bayonet socket 82 are respectively
It is sticked in core roller and collects the cross bar on the sidewall of frame 7 and rolling frame 6.
Further, described first transmission power source and the second transmission power source are motor, and motor passes through gear or belt drive
First rotating shaft 2 and the second rotating shaft 9 rotate, and this motor is servomotor simultaneously.
Further, also including photoswitch, this photoswitch is installed on cloth inspecting machine 5, when photoswitch detects
When cloth transmission on cloth inspecting machine 5 has inspected, photoswitch just controls electrical power, to drive the first rotating shaft 2 and the second rotating shaft 9
Rotate, thus dial by the core roller on bracing frame 1 and the core roller on rolling frame 6, to promote the automaticity of the present invention.
